Replacement UPVC Window Handles

There are a variety of different kinds of uPVC handles. Some are more popular. The most common handle is the Espagnolette which is as a multipoint espagnolette concealed within your double glazing handles-glazed window frame.

Cockspur handles are another popular kind of window handle. They are usually found on older uPVC or wooden windows. The Yale Securistyle handle with a premium deadlock is a great option, as it features a slim grip and a high-quality deadlock.

Tilt and turn handles

You may have to replace your handle when you have a uPVC tilting window. To do this, remove the handle first by removing its screw or pin that holds it. Then, remove the spindle from the inside of the handle and insert the new one. Make sure the new handle is in the correct position and that it can be locked in the three lever positionsdown when the window is closed or tilted 90 degrees and straight up to open the window in a normal manner.

Cockspur handles

Cockspur handles are a kind of handle that is commonly used in older double-glazed windows. They feature the latch that shuts over the wedge of the frame of the window. They are typically locked with keys to provide extra security. Cockspur handles are normally used on aluminium and upvc windows, though certain timber windows might use these types of handles as well. When buying cockspur handles, the most important factor to consider is sizing or backset. This is the distance that runs from the base of the handle to the underside of the spur. It can vary between 9mm and 21mm based on the type of handle and frame style.

The cockspur locking window handle from Sparta has an ergonomic design that makes it simple to use, and comes with a range of nib and height options, so it can be used with many different window systems. This kind of handle comes with a euro lock handles that can be deadlocked to increase security. The handle can be used with PVCu, Aluminium or Timber casement windows. It is available in a range of striker wedges that will fit different frame styles.

Espag handles

Espag external door handles and locks are available for uPVC windows, aluminium windows and timber window frames. The spindle extends out from the back of the handle. This spindle is inserted into a gearbox within the window. The gearbox then turns the perimeter locks to let the window open. These may take the form of shootbolts, claws, roller cams or deadbolts.

Handles are available in different styles and finishes that match the windows. They can be universal or straight handles or left or right hand cranked handles. They can also be non-locking, fire-escape, and key-locking. There are also a range of colors available which makes it easy to find the perfect replacements for damaged uPVC window handles.

It is crucial to identify the kind of window you have before you determine the replacement handle you'll require. The handle you have is usually held by pins or screws. Before removing the handle remove these. You can remove the handle using the flathead driver after you have removed the pins or screws.

When buying replacement windows made of upvc composite door handles, it is vital to measure the length of the spindle. This is the distance from the handle's base to the middle of the screw holes in the frame. The spindle may be a standard 7mm, or it could be longer depending on the window and its manufacturer.

The mental spindle is situated on the back of the handle. This allows it to fit into an uPVC or aluminium window that has a cockspur lock, or multi-point locking system. The cockspur lock can be found on older uPVC and aluminium windows. The multi-point locking system is more common in the newer double-glazed windows.

The handles for espag are constructed from Zamak and can be supplied in four different finishes. They are specifically designed to be used in the operation of espagnolette and shootbolt mechanisms making them a good option for fabricators. They are available in both right and left-hand versions, making it simpler for installers to match them to the correct windows.
